Spider-man: Edge of Time is where the real excitement should be this week. Spider-Man: Shattered Dimensions defied expectations by moving the superhero back into a level environment instead of open world and still being, dare I say it, Amazing. Part of what made the last title so great was the inclusion of four Spider-Men (Amazing, Ultimate, Noir, and 2099), complete with separate voices from the character’s animated past. This latest entry keeps only two versions of the hero, Amazing and 2099, but lets them interact with one another’s environment across 100 years of time. Actions you take as Amazing Spider-Man can change not only the environment, but also the difficulty, and existence, of certain battles for his future counterpart. I have high expectations for this game and I’d hate to see it overshadowed in such a cluttered season for games, especially with Batman: Arkham City coming in a couple weeks.
